Implementation Support Unit of the Anti-Personnel Mine Ban Convention

The Implementation Support Unit of the Anti-Personnel Mine Ban Convention is a specialized body that assists member states in fulfilling their obligations under the treaty, including mine clearance, victim assistance, and reporting.
